A leading engineering consultancy is seeking an experienced River Engineer to assist in delivering critical UK infrastructure projects. This role requires preparing design reports, calculations, and collaborating on multi-disciplinary engineering tasks.
Candidates should possess a degree in Civil Engineering and be a Chartered Civil Engineer, with experience preferred in the Water market.
The role promotes a hybrid working model based in Epsom or Peterborough, with a focus on innovative design solutions.
